Calculate the terminal velocity of a 1.0 cm bug. Assume that the density of the bug is 1.0 g/cm^3.and the bug is spherical in shape with a diameter of 1.0 cm. Assume further that the area of the bug subject to air friction is πr^2.(the coefficient of air friction is 0.88).

IF the bug falls from a height of 200 m find the speed with which the bug hits the ground if there is no air resistance.
